ZIP code 12981 covers 274.8 square miles in Saranac, Clinton County, New York (a standard USPS delivery area), with a modest 2,253 residents on file, a density of 8 people per square mile, in the New York time zone.

ZIP 12981 lands in the middle-income range, with a median household income of $76,450 (17% below the New York average), while per-capita income is $30,539. Poverty here runs at 19.4%, with unemployment measured at 0.0%. On housing, the median home value is $182,300 (52% below the state average) with median rent at $901 per month, and 91.6% of occupied units are owner-occupied.

Educational attainment sits below the national norm: 23.6%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her, the median age is 39.8, and the average commute is -. What businesses operate in this ZIP?

Census Bureau data shows 20 business establishments in ZIP 12981, employing approximately 56 people with a combined annual payroll of $1,461,000.
